AAA The matriarch of the billionaire Fox family has expressed anger at what she says are false suggestions that husband Lindsay Fox has dementia and can’t make significant decisions about his multibillion-dollar logistics empire. Paula Fox spoke to this masthead from Paris to vehemently defend the trucking magnate, vowing to find out “what …
